CHCURC Mission & Vision

The Clifton Heights Community Urban Redevelopment Corporation (CHCURC) is a non-profit Community Development Corporation (CDC) working to improve the business district and neighborhood of Clifton Heights.  Our primary focus has been on revitalizing the Clifton Heights business district.  As we look to grow our capacity and expand our reach, we are currently pursuing more opportunities throughout the CUF (Clifton Heights, University Heights, Fairview) neighborhood.  We are constantly looking at ways to make our part of Cincinnati safer, vibrant, and more welcoming.
